Output 528b15761542ac3e88308d73f96f1bd6bddf3c4adeb110f25e61e177dbeb8423:6

value
2648963
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 81e242a28670f9d66a41f9150ca42b8a8a56e40a OP_EQUALVERIFY OP_CHECKSIG
address
1CqmDb39zb7ttp8D2Zezqw9zvQdQANJiJ3
transaction
528b15761542ac3e88308d73f96f1bd6bddf3c4adeb110f25e61e177dbeb8423
spent
true